WebHoneyville Pearled Barley is an ideal product for long term food storage. Shelf-Life: Stores for 10 to 15 years in a sealed #10 can (oxygen absorber included) under ideal storage conditions (cool, dry place). The 2.5 pound and 50 pound bag stores for 1 year in original sealed packaging under ideal storage conditions (cool, dry place).
